Best time to fly
Weather, crowds and fares move together in Richards Bay. These are the trade-offs.
April to September
Dry season — lower humidity, better game viewing, and the most comfortable weather.
October to November
Warming up, with turtle nesting starting along the coast.
December to March
Hot, humid and wet. Lush, but harder going in the middle of the day.
Before you go
Domestic flight
No passport or visa needed within South Africa, but you will still need a valid photo ID to board.
Currency
South African rand (ZAR). Cards are accepted almost everywhere.
Malaria
Northern KwaZulu-Natal, particularly towards the Mozambican border, carries a seasonal malaria risk. Take medical advice for the specific area you are visiting.
Humidity
Summer here is hot and humid. Pack light clothing and plan activity for early or late.
About Richards Bay
Richards Bay is a deep-water port on the KwaZulu-Natal north coast and a working industrial town, so much of the traffic here is business travel.
For visitors it is the practical gateway to the Elephant Coast — iSimangaliso Wetland Park, St Lucia and Hluhluwe-iMfolozi are all within a comfortable drive, which is a strong combination of wetland, coast and Big Five country.
Getting in from the airport
Richards Bay Airport (RCB) is about 5 km from the town centre. Hire a car — the reserves and coastal parks that justify the trip are all a drive away and public transport between them is minimal.
